Lanthanum cobaltite

Lanthanum cobaltite is a perovskite with chemical formula LaCoO<sub>3</sub>. As a solid, the structure LaCoO<sub>3</sub>, will exist as rhombohedral material at room temperature with ferroelastic properties; though at temperatures above ~900&nbsp;°C a phase transition to a cubic lattice occurs.

It is also common of LaCoO<sub>3</sub> to be utilized with either dopants or exhibit oxygen non-stoichometry where it may assume the structure La<sub>1−x</sub>A'<sub>x</sub>Co<sub>1−y</sub>B'<sub>y</sub>O<sub>3±𝛿</sub> where 𝛿 is some small quantity making this class of perovskites extremely versatile for catalysis, one such commonly utilized material is lanthanum strontium cobalt ferrite otherwise known as LSCF.
